Here are some prevalent SEO mistakes that can undermine your visibility in search engine results:
In 2026, user experience (UX) will play an even more significant role in SEO. Websites that load slowly or are difficult to navigate will likely see decreased rankings. Focusing on UX ensures visitors stay longer, reducing bounce rates and improving SEO performance.
Simply producing large volumes of content is no longer effective. Instead, high-quality, relevant content that answers users' queries is essential. Businesses should prioritize creating informative and engaging content that aligns with user intent.
With mobile devices accounting for over 50% of web traffic, neglecting mobile optimization can severely affect rankings. Ensure your website design is responsive and that all features function seamlessly on smartphones and tablets.
Outdated information can harm your credibility and rankings. Regularly updating your content with the latest SEO practices and information will help maintain its freshness and relevance to users' searches.
Particularly in markets like Jakarta and Bali, local SEO is critical. Businesses that fail to optimize for local search will miss out on potential customers. Incorporate local keywords, register on Google My Business, and gather local reviews to enhance visibility.
The SEO landscape is constantly evolving. In 2026, updates to search algorithms will require businesses to stay informed and adapt their strategies accordingly. Following industry trends, participating in webinars, and engaging in SEO communities are proactive ways to stay ahead.
